## Break-Glass Access: SDK Parity

The Kestrelwing JS and Go SDKs now expose identical break-glass endpoints. Plugin authors must call `emergencyUnlock()` rather than the deprecated `forceOpen()`. Parity gaps remain in retry semantics; Go retries thrice, JS once. Do not ship plugins that assume cross-SDK behavior until v4.2. If break-glass is triggered during plugin review, the Vantagrel ops vault requires manual re-sealing. Use the passphrase below to re-seal.

strongbox words: olimir-ulaox-jorius

**Ticket: Config drift on stockmerge-recon**

Heads up for the weekly sync — the inventory reconciliation job on Parqhaven's staging cluster has drifted from what's in the repo again. Someone hand-tweaked batch sizes during the Lindmoor outage and never backported it, so nightly runs are reconciling against stale warehouse counts. Retries are masking it, which is why nobody screamed. I'll own the fix this sprint. For reference, here's what the job is actually running with right now.

config for yahof-tajop:
zorath:
  pin: 7493
  metrics_host: metrics.zorath.tolvaqsys.internal
  tenant: praiel
  seal: seal_fd9cd4f1

## Step 4: Register your validator plugin

Welcome aboard! In Checkwright, validators used to be hardcoded in the core pipeline — that's gone now. Each validator ships as a plugin under `plugins/validators/` with a manifest that declares its name, version, and the schemas it handles. The loader scans that directory at startup, so no registry edits needed. One gotcha: plugin names must be unique or the loader bails. Before your first run, set the loader config shown below.

config for faduf-yahap:
[lamvan]
team = rusael
access_code = ac_ac22dc
owner = druius.istdor
host = lamvan.novacio.example
port = 8443
peer = soreth.xolmario.corp
salt = 0768e68d
pin = 8310